Can I rate-limit gepa_evaluate_prompt? +

Yes. Add a rate_limit block to the gepa_evaluate_prompt rule in your PolicyLayer policy. For example, setting max: 10 and window: 60 limits the tool to 10 calls per minute. Rate limits are tracked per agent session and reset automatically.

How do I block gepa_evaluate_prompt completely? +

Set action: deny in the PolicyLayer policy for gepa_evaluate_prompt. The AI agent will receive a policy violation error and cannot call the tool. You can also include a reason field to explain why the tool is blocked.
